The headlamps market in Switzerland is experiencing steady growth driven by outdoor enthusiasts, hikers, campers, and professionals in various industries. Key drivers include the increasing popularity of outdoor activities, emphasis on safety and visibility, and technological advancements in headlamp design. LED headlamps are gaining traction for their energy efficiency, long battery life, and bright illumination. Major players in the Swiss headlamps market include Petzl, Black Diamond Equipment, and Coast. With a strong emphasis on quality and innovation, Swiss consumers are willing to invest in premium headlamp products that offer durability and reliability in challenging outdoor environments. As the demand for outdoor recreation continues to rise, the headlamps market in Switzerland is poised for further growth, with opportunities for companies to cater to specific user needs and preferences.
The Switzerland headlamps market is witnessing a growing demand for advanced features such as rechargeable batteries, lightweight designs, and improved brightness levels. Consumers are increasingly looking for headlamps that offer longer battery life, multiple lighting modes, and water resistance for outdoor activities such as hiking, camping, and running. There is also a shift towards eco-friendly and sustainable headlamp options, with a focus on energy efficiency and recyclable materials. Additionally, smart headlamp models with features like motion sensors and Bluetooth connectivity are gaining popularity among tech-savvy users. Overall, the market is evolving towards offering versatile and high-performance headlamp solutions to cater to the diverse needs of consumers in Switzerland.
